Single-mode fiber optic transceivers self-operated

Single-mode fiber optic transceivers enable long-distance, high-speed data transmission over single-mode fiber, with self-operated models providing independent, plug-and-play functionality.

Overview of Single-Mode Transceivers

Single-mode fiber optic transceivers are optical modules that convert electrical signals into optical signals and vice versa, using laser-based transmission over single-mode fiber (SMF) with a small core of approximately 9/125 µm . They typically operate at 1310nm or 1550nm wavelengths, supporting long-distance communication ranging from 10 km to over 80 km, depending on the module type and optical power budget . These transceivers are commonly used in Ethernet switches, routers, media converters, and industrial networks.

Types and Form Factors

Single-mode transceivers come in various form factors to meet different speed and distance requirements :

  • SFP (Small Form-factor Pluggable): Speeds from 100 Mbit/s to 4.25 Gbit/s, hot-swappable, suitable for long-distance links.
  • SFP+: Higher speeds from 8.5 Gbit/s to 10.3 Gbit/s for demanding applications.
  • SFP28 (25G): Compact modules for 25 Gbit/s networks.
  • QSFP/QSFP28/QSFP-DD: High-speed modules for 40 Gbit/s to 400 Gbit/s, ideal for data centers and backbone networks.
  • OSFP: Supports 400 Gbit/s to 800 Gbit/s for maximum bandwidth and future-proofing.

Self-Operated (Standalone) Transceivers

Self-operated or self-powered single-mode transceivers, such as the SEL-2830, are designed to operate independently without external power supplies, drawing power directly from the host device . These modules are ideal for industrial, automation, and protection applications, offering:

  • Bidirectional serial data transfer over single-mode fiber.
  • Long-distance communication from 16 km up to 80 km.
  • Data rates up to 40 kbps for serial communication.
  • Plug-and-play installation with standard DB-9 connectors.
  • High reliability and safety, isolating communications from electrical interference and ground potential rise.

Key Features

  • Hot-swappable: Can be replaced without shutting down the network .
  • Long-distance capability: Optimized for backbone, metro, and industrial networks .
  • High reliability: Less susceptible to EMI/RFI compared to copper links .
  • Monitoring and diagnostics: Some modules support DDM (Digital Diagnostic Monitoring) to track temperature, TX/RX power, and voltage .

Applications

Single-mode transceivers are widely used in:

  • Enterprise and data center networks for high-speed backbone connections.
  • Telecom and metro networks for long-distance links.
  • Industrial automation and protection systems where self-operated modules provide reliable, isolated communication .
  • FTTH (Fiber to the Home) and corporate networks requiring flexible, long-distance fiber connections .

Conclusion

Single-mode fiber optic transceivers, including self-operated models, provide flexible, reliable, and long-distance optical communication. They are essential for modern networking, industrial automation, and telecom applications, offering hot-swappable installation, high-speed data transfer, and robust performance over distances ranging from a few kilometers to over 80 km .
